The postcode DE4 5FD is located in Derbyshire Dales, in the county of Derbysh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. DE4 5FD is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

DE4 5FD is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of DE4 5FD as Rural residents > Rural tenants > Ageing rural flat tenants.

The closest road name to DE4 5FD is Starth Lane which is centered 43 m away.

The nearest bus stop is The Tavern and is 125 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 2.93 km away at Matlock (Peak Rail) The closest railway station is Matlock Bath Rail Station, 2.89 km away.

The closest primary school to DE4 5FD (for ages 11 and under) is Tansley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 28,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Highfields School.

The local pub for residents of DE4 5FD is The White Horse and is 4.73 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 12,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Wessington's Traditional Fish And Chips and is 4.96 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on December 10,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 50.3 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 97.6%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for DE4 5FD is covered by the Derbyshire police force association and Derbyshire County is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
